    Report Overview

    Global Mining Conveyor System Market size is expected to be worth around USD 287.3 Million by 2035 from USD 259.6 Million in 2025, growing at a CAGR of 1.0% during the forecast period 2026 to 2035. This modest pace reflects a mature equipment base where growth now comes from upgrades rather than new installations. Buyers are prioritizing efficiency retrofits over ground-up network expansion.

    Mining conveyor systems move bulk ore, coal, and waste rock across pit, plant, and port locations without truck haulage. The market spans belt, cable, bucket, and specialty conveyor types serving both open-pit and underground operations. Equipment is grouped by drive mechanism, service function, and installation environment. This structure lets operators match conveyor type to ore characteristics and site topography. Therefore, purchasing decisions hinge on total cost of ownership rather than headline unit price alone.

    Mine operators face pressure to cut per-tonne energy costs as ore grades decline and haul distances lengthen. As per our research, a lignite mine study found that raising average conveyor load by 35%, from 2,000 Mg/h to approximately 2,700 Mg/h, cut unit energy consumption by 26%, a drop of 90 Wh/Mg/km. This means load optimization delivers measurable savings without new capital spending. Operators chasing lower operating costs now treat load balancing as a standard efficiency lever.

    This finding extends further. As per our research, optimizing load distribution across mining conveyor networks can reduce energy consumption by up to 30% without major infrastructure investment. Consequently, mine planners are prioritizing software-driven load balancing over hardware replacement cycles. This reflects a broader shift where end-use demand from coal, iron ore, and industrial mineral producers is pushing conveyor makers to bundle efficiency software with mechanical equipment sales.

    Conveyor Type Analysis

    Belt Conveyors dominates with 57.0% due to versatile handling across diverse ore types.

    In 2025, Belt Conveyors held a dominant market position in the By Conveyor Type segment of Mining Conveyor System Market, with a 57.0% share. Data from UNIDO show global rubber and textile conveyor belting output exceeded several million linear meters annually across heavy industry users. This scale reflects belt conveyors’ role as the default choice for high-volume ore transport. Mines favor belts because installation and maintenance networks are already established worldwide.

    Cable and steel cord conveyors serve routes needing long unsupported spans and higher tensile strength. According to ITC Trade Map, steel cord and wire rope exports tied to industrial handling equipment have remained a steady trade category across major mining exporting nations. This structural role suits deep-pit and mountainous terrain projects. However, higher installation cost keeps this type limited to specialized long-distance corridors rather than standard site layouts.

    Bucket and side wall conveyors handle steep incline transport where standard belts would spill material. Based on World Bank industry data, extractive sector capital equipment spending has remained concentrated in a small number of resource-rich economies. This buyer concentration limits volume for niche conveyor types. Consequently, manufacturers of bucket and side wall systems depend on repeat orders from a narrow customer base rather than broad market penetration.

    Remaining conveyor types, including specialty and hybrid designs grouped under Others, collectively hold the balance of segment share. These systems serve custom site conditions not addressed by mainstream belt, cable, or bucket configurations.

    Service Type Analysis

    Overland Conveyors dominates with 26.0% due to long distance bulk ore transfer.

    In 2025, Overland Conveyors held a dominant market position in the By Service Type segment of Mining Conveyor System Market, with a 26.0% share. According to national statistical offices tracking freight substitution, overland systems increasingly replace truck fleets on routes exceeding several kilometers. This substitution lowers diesel dependency for operators. Mines investing in overland corridors reduce long-run haulage cost even though upfront civil works remain expensive.

    In-pit conveyors move material directly from the extraction face before it reaches surface stockpiles. Data from customs databases tracking heavy machinery shipments show steady cross-border movement of modular in-pit conveyor components. This structural role shortens the material path inside active pits. As a result, operators using in-pit systems cut intermediate loading steps and reduce fleet-related emissions per tonne moved.

    In-plant conveyors handle processed material between crushing, screening, and stockpile stages within a fixed plant footprint. Pipe conveyors, by contrast, enclose material for dust and spill control on environmentally sensitive routes. As reported by regulatory filings on dust emission compliance, enclosed conveyor adoption has risen at sites facing tighter air quality permitting. This signals growing preference for enclosed transfer where community proximity is a factor.

    Stackers, reclaimers, and feed conveyors together manage stockpile building and reclaiming functions and collectively account for the remaining segment share, each serving a distinct handoff point in the material flow chain.

    Application Analysis

    Open-Pit Mining dominates with 68.0% due to higher bulk volume extraction rates.

    In 2025, Open-Pit Mining held a dominant market position in the By Application segment of Mining Conveyor System Market, with a 68.0% share. Figures from FAO adjacent industrial land-use tracking show open-pit operations typically process substantially higher daily tonnage than confined underground sites. This volume advantage favors continuous conveyor transport over cyclical truck haulage. Therefore, open-pit operators gain the fastest payback period on conveyor infrastructure investment.

    Underground mining applications require compact, ventilation-compatible conveyor designs suited to confined tunnel geometry. Based on IAEA adjacent underground infrastructure safety reporting, confined-space equipment must meet stricter fire and ventilation clearance standards than surface systems. This structural constraint raises per-unit engineering cost underground. Consequently, underground conveyor buyers prioritize compact, fire-resistant belting even at a premium over standard surface-grade materials.

    Drive Type Analysis

    Geared Drive dominates with 71.0% due to reliable torque control at scale.

    In 2025, Geared Drive held a dominant market position in the By Drive Type segment of Mining Conveyor System Market, with a 71.0% share. According to IEA industrial motor efficiency benchmarks, geared drive systems remain the standard choice for high-torque, variable-load mining applications. This reliability keeps replacement cycles predictable for maintenance teams. Mines standardize on geared drives because spare parts and technician familiarity are already widespread across most regions.

    Gearless drive systems eliminate mechanical gearboxes in favor of direct-drive motor configurations. Figures from ITU adjacent industrial automation tracking show direct-drive electrical control systems gaining ground in energy-sensitive automated plants. This shift reduces mechanical wear points in the drivetrain. However, higher upfront electrical control cost keeps gearless adoption concentrated in newer, automation-focused mine builds rather than legacy retrofits.

    Regional Analysis

    Asia Pacific Dominates the Mining Conveyor System Market with a Market Share of 44.00%, Valued at USD 114.21 Million

    Asia Pacific leads the global market, holding a 44.00% share valued at USD 114.21 Million in 2025. Large coal and iron ore operations across China, India, and Australia drive continuous demand for high-capacity overland and in-pit conveyor networks. This concentration reflects the region’s dense cluster of active open-pit sites. In December 2025, BEUMER Group inaugurated a new manufacturing facility at Reliance MET City, India, expanding regional production capacity for mining conveyor equipment.

    North America is emerging as a fast-growing region as operators replace aging diesel haul fleets with electric drive conveyor infrastructure. Grid-tied electrification programs across US and Canadian mine sites are pushing operators toward geared and gearless drive upgrades. This transition creates recurring retrofit demand beyond initial equipment sales. Therefore, suppliers with strong regional service networks stand to capture a growing share of upgrade-driven revenue in the coming forecast years.

    Latin America contributes meaningfully to global demand through iron ore expansion projects. In April 2025, BEUMER Group, through its subsidiary FAM, secured two contracts from Gerdau to engineer and supply bulk material handling systems for iron ore operations in Brazil. This deal strengthens regional conveyor project pipelines. Europe, the Middle East, and Africa round out demand through smaller but steady modernization and safety compliance driven equipment orders.

    Technology and Innovation Landscape - AI-driven monitoring and defect detection are reshaping conveyor reliability.

    Coal-conveyor monitoring systems built on the GSSA-YOLOM model achieved 89.9% mAP@50 for detecting rollers, foreign objects, and metal rods on moving belts. This means operators can catch hazards before they cause unplanned stoppages. Manufacturers integrating this kind of detection into standard conveyor packages gain a reliability edge over vendors still selling monitoring as a separate add-on.

    The same monitoring system reached 90.8% detection precision and 85.5% recall in its full configuration. This balance between accuracy and coverage reduces both false alarms and missed defects. Consequently, maintenance teams can trust automated alerts enough to shift technician time toward planned repairs instead of constant manual inspection rounds.

    Belt-edge segmentation technology within this system reached a mean intersection-over-union score of 98.9%, supporting precise conveyor-deviation measurement. This level of accuracy allows automatic correction before belt misalignment causes spillage or tearing. Vendors offering this capability as a standard feature can justify premium pricing over competitors selling basic mechanical tracking systems alone.

    A separate laser-scanning and deep-learning inspection system achieved 96.6% mAP for conveyor-belt micro-damage detection, a 5.9 percentage point improvement over the baseline YOLOv7 model. This means early-stage belt damage can be caught before it forces a full belt replacement. Operators adopting this technology extend belt service life and cut unplanned replacement costs across their conveyor fleets.

    Drivers

    Mine operators are shifting capital away from reactive belt replacement toward condition-based asset management. Unplanned conveyor downtime has historically consumed 8% to 12% of processing-plant availability. Sensor retrofits covering vibration, temperature, and belt-tear detection are now closing that gap by 4 to 6 percentage points of uptime. This means predictive maintenance directly protects plant throughput rather than simply preventing breakdowns.

    Sensor-equipped systems cut mean-time-to-repair by roughly 30% and reduce unplanned maintenance labor spend per linear meter of belt by 15% to 20%. Consequently, equipment makers are shifting from one-time hardware sales toward recurring data and service contracts. This move compresses hardware margins by 3 to 5 percentage points while expanding service margins by a comparable or greater amount for early adopters.

    Restraints

    Long overland conveyor corridors carry disproportionately high upfront civil, structural, and electrical integration costs compared with adding truck fleets. Long-term infrastructure debt for extractive-sector borrowers in emerging markets has pushed weighted average cost of capital above 9% in several resource-rich jurisdictions. This means smaller operators often delay conveyor sanctioning until haul distances clearly justify the investment, typically beyond 3 to 5 kilometers.

    This financing pressure delays equipment orders across the supply chain. OEM order backlogs are extending by 6 to 9 months as mid-tier operators postpone conveyor sanctioning decisions. As a result, suppliers are turning to vendor-financing and deferred-payment structures to preserve order volume. This shift signals a structural change in how equipment makers manage revenue timing during periods of tighter mine-project financing.

    Challenges

    An aging heavy-equipment maintenance workforce and thin vocational pipeline are straining conveyor operations. Mining-equipment mechanic vacancy rates have stayed above 15% across major mining jurisdictions. Average time-to-fill for a certified conveyor-systems technician now exceeds 4 months, up from roughly 2 months in 2022. This gap directly raises reactive-versus-planned maintenance ratios by 10% to 14% at affected sites.

    This shortage creates a real opportunity for technology-driven maintenance models. Operators are investing in remote diagnostics and augmented-reality-guided maintenance protocols alongside apprenticeship co-funding arrangements. Training capital expenditure per site is rising by 2% to 3% of annual maintenance budgets. However, this spending gradually reduces dependency on scarce in-house technical headcount, opening a new service revenue stream for equipment vendors over time.

    Geopolitical Impact Analysis

    Trade tensions are reshaping steel and rubber input costs central to conveyor belt manufacturing. According to WTO trade monitoring, tariff actions on steel-linked products have added measurable cost pressure across several exporting economies in 2025 and 2026. As reported by the World Shipping Council, container freight rates on key Asia to North America routes have shown double-digit percentage swings this year. This means conveyor OEMs face volatile input and shipping costs simultaneously.

    Energy volatility compounds this pressure on conveyor manufacturing regions. Data from IEA show industrial electricity price swings of over 10% in several manufacturing hubs tied to regional supply disruptions. As per UNCTAD shipping data, transit delays on major bulk trade corridors have added several extra days to average delivery times. Consequently, conveyor makers are diversifying component sourcing to reduce exposure to any single tariff or shipping route.
